## Linked Issues or Issue Description
**What existing behavior does this improve?**
This improves the Apps navigation, app connection management, managed
git-worktree startup, and CLI worktree selection.
**Subsystem affected**
Cross-cutting. The change affects `ui/`, `server/`, `cli/`, and
development documentation.
**Current behavior**
The `/apps` route opens the connections list while discovery uses a
nested route. The connections list has no delete action. Some legacy
managed worktrees can start runtime work before their pending seed
operation runs. The CLI can also read an ambient Paperclip config
instead of the repository-local config.
**Proposed behavior**
The `/apps` route opens Browse, and `/apps/connections` opens the
connection list. Users can delete a connection after confirmation.
Runtime startup seeds legacy managed worktrees when required. The CLI
resolves the current worktree from the repository-local
`.paperclip/config.json` file.
**Reason and benefit**
Users can discover apps from the canonical Apps route and can manage
existing connections from a dedicated route. Legacy worktrees receive
their required repository content before agent runtime starts. CLI
worktree selection stays scoped to the current repository.
**Breaking changes**
The `/apps` and `/apps/browse` route behavior changes. Old Browse links
redirect to `/apps`. The change does not modify an API schema or
database schema.
## What Changed
- Make Browse the canonical `/apps` page and move the connection list to
`/apps/connections`.
- Align Apps navigation, redirects, attention links, empty states, and
connection actions with the new routes.
- Add connection deletion with confirmation and clear failure feedback.
- Seed legacy managed git worktrees before runtime startup when their
seed status is pending.
- Read the CLI worktree selection from the repository-local Paperclip
config.
- Update focused UI, server, CLI, and development documentation
coverage.

+export function resolveRuntimeProvisionCommand(input: {
+ config: Record;
+ workspace: RealizedExecutionWorkspace;
+}) {
+ const configuredCommand = readRuntimeProvisionCommand(input.config);
+ if (configuredCommand) return configuredCommand;
+
+ if (input.workspace.strategy !== "git_worktree") return "";
+
+ const stateDir = path.join(input.workspace.cwd, ".paperclip");
+ const pendingMarker = path.join(stateDir, "seed-pending");
+ const completeMarker = path.join(stateDir, "seed-complete");
+ const provisionScript = path.join(
+ input.workspace.baseCwd,
+ "scripts",
+ "provision-worktree-runtime.sh",
+ );
+ if (
+ !existsSync(pendingMarker)
+ || existsSync(completeMarker)
+ || !existsSync(provisionScript)
+ ) {
+ return "";
+ }
+
+ return "bash ./scripts/provision-worktree-runtime.sh";
+}
